The Global Certificate in Mealtime Accommodations for Neurodiversity is a crucial course designed to meet the increasing industry demand for professionals who can support the unique dietary needs of neurodivergent individuals. This course equips learners with essential skills to create inclusive and accessible mealtime environments, fostering dignity, independence, and social inclusion for all.

Course Details

• Understanding Neurodiversity: An Introduction
• Recognizing Nutritional Needs in Neurodiverse Individuals
• Strategies for Mealtime Accommodations
• Sensory-Friendly Food Preparation and Presentation
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Mealtime Accommodations
• Culturally Sensitive Approaches to Mealtime Accommodations
• Collaborating with Families and Caregivers
• Case Studies and Real-World Scenarios
• Implementing and Evaluating Mealtime Accommodation Plans
• Continuing Education and Professional Development in Neurodiversity
